Instagram's aid overview says the service supports photos as well as video clips only with aspect proportions between 1.91:1 (a straight wide-screen/landscape shape) and 4:5 (a vertical portrait form); the conventional square form has an aspect ratio of 1:1. If the photo you post is not in one of Instagram's supported aspect ratios, it will be cropped instantly.
As for the photo high quality, Instagram does not transform the picture resolution if the image has a size from 320 to 1,080 pixels, as long as the documents is in among the supported element ratios. Small, low-resolution images are enlarged to a width of 320 pixels when you submit them to the service, which may misshape them.
The majority of respectable smartphones nowadays take fairly high-resolution resolution images-- 12-megapixel (or much better) cams are common currently in the flagship versions from Apple, Google, LG, Samsung and various other business. The images these mobile video cameras can create are commonly a lot larger than 1,080 pixels large, but if you submit an image that is bigger than Instagram's requirements, the solution resizes the image to fulfill the maximum 1,080-pixel width.
